Rate the U: Beating down Vancouver

For the second time this month, the Philadelphia Union offense was clicking on Saturday to the tune of a 4-0 win over Vancouver Whitecaps.

Unlike last time, a 5-0 thrashing of the Richmond Kickers, it wasn’t a USL team but a team in playoff position in the Western Conference that fell victim to the Union.

Borek Dockal led the way with a brace and Fafa Picault and Ilsinho chipped in goals from the penalty spot. Alejandro Bedoya and Ilsinho both had assists. Andre Blake, meanwhile, recorded a clean sheet without making a single save and the back line held up to keep zeros on the opponent’s side of the scoreboard for the sixth time this season.
